Product Description:

The SE-B5.700.020-04.000 is a synchronous servo motor produced by Bosch Rexroth Indramat for the SE Synchronous Servo Motors series. It converts a controlled three-phase electrical input into accurate rotary motion for indexing tables, gantry axes, and other motion systems that demand tight velocity and position control in industrial automation. The motor integrates a permanent-magnet rotor with closed-loop feedback, allowing the connected drive to modulate torque in real time and maintain repeatable cycle times under varying loads.

During continuous duty, the unit reaches a nominal speed of 2000 rpm while producing a static shaft torque of 74 Nm. To sustain this load, it draws a standstill current of 43 A and has a torque constant of 1.71 Nm/A. The internal winding set has an inductance of 4.2 mH and a resistance of 0.19 Ω, which affect current rise time and thermal dissipation. A back-EMF value of 185 V/1000 rpm indicates the commutation voltage required from the servo drive. When operated in SM 50/100 mode, the motor can deliver a short-term torque of 149 Nm. Mechanical coupling is handled by a 32 × 58 mm shaft fitted with an A10 × 8 × 50 feather key for secure torque transfer.

An electromagnetic holding brake rated at 56 Nm secures the axis whenever power is removed. The brake operates from a 24 V DC supply with an allowable variation of ±10%. Dynamic operation is supported by a peak phase current of 261 A, allowing rapid acceleration of the rotor and tachogenerator assembly, which has an inertia of 28.8 × 10⁻³ kg·m². This inertia provides a balance between responsiveness and rotational stability during speed changes. The complete motor, including the brake, weighs 57 kg and measures up to 537 mm in overall length. These physical values affect the required mounting space and the load placed on the supporting machine structure.
